World Health Day: Promoting Well-Being and Global Health Awareness

April 7th marks World Health Day, a global observance aimed at raising awareness about the importance of health and well-being across the world. This day, celebrated by the World Health Organization (WHO), serves as a reminder to all of us to reflect on the health challenges we face individually and globally, while also recognizing the efforts needed to address these challenges.

At Baku Eurasian University (BAAU), we embrace the idea that good health is foundational to a productive and fulfilling life. As a university that emphasizes holistic education, we encourage both our students and faculty to prioritize their health, not only for personal benefit but also for the betterment of society. The theme for World Health Day 2025 emphasizes universal health coverage and how accessible healthcare can improve the lives of people worldwide. It reminds us that everyone, regardless of their background, deserves access to quality health services.
